A Day for an Affair (**3/4)

This frothy quasi-romantic Korean comedy follows two married women who arrange to meet Internet lovers (despite adultery being illegal in South Korea). One plays the bossy older woman to a virginal college student, while the other turns out to be more interested in having an affair than actually having sex, much to her paramour’s frustration. The actresses are charming, and the college kid and the bossy woman are funny. Their sex scenes are natural and they look like they’re having fun, unlike the lovers in many an American film. What the movie could use is more story, more setup, and more of a look at the husbands the women feel compelled to cheat on. Likeable, but flawed.
